Omitir Boot Camp para instalar Windows utilizando un esquema de partición no estándar

Mi nuevo Retina MacBook Pro está en camino, lo que me da tiempo para pensar en configurarlo. Menos mal que comencé: no tenía idea de lo difícil que sería instalar Windows y crear una partición de datos auxiliar. He sido usuario de Mac durante años y he mantenido mis archivos separados del disco del sistema desde los días del Sistema 7, pero no he actualizado a una nueva Mac desde Snow Leopard y las unidades ópticas integradas.

Boot Camp es la solución de Apple para esto, pero no funciona en unidades que tienen particiones no estándar. Más allá de cualquier lógica de "experiencia de usuario" que Apple pueda tener para esto, hay una explicación técnica simple: el esquema de partición MBR utilizado por Boot Camp admite un máximo de 4 particiones.

Originalmente, los ingenieros de Boot Camp no tenían elección. Se vieron obligados a realizar una fea solución alternativa que involucraba el uso de un esquema híbrido GPT/MBR (básicamente superponiendo un esquema MBR sobre un disco GPT) ya que Windows solía no poder arrancar desde discos GPT.

Eso no fue un problema en mi máquina anterior, donde tenía una unidad óptica y no tenía una partición de recuperación de OS X. Particionar el nuevo como yo quiero significa 5 particiones. Encuentro toneladas de guías y tutoriales en línea que me dicen cómo puedo, con un poco de trabajo, interrumpir el proceso de Boot Camp y volver a particionar el disco, dándome casi lo que quiero. Excepto que todos los que he visto requieren que renuncie a mi partición de recuperación, ya que siguen obstaculizados por la limitación de MBR de 4 particiones. No quiero hacer eso.

Me pregunto si realmente tengo que comprometerme. La versión moderna de Windows de 64 bits ya no tiene esta limitación: arrancan bien desde discos GPT en computadoras basadas en EFI. Cuáles son las únicas versiones oficialmente compatibles con la versión actual de Boot Camp y las únicas versiones que me importa ejecutar. Asi que:

  1. ¿Boot Camp 5 (como se proporciona con OS X Mavericks) sigue usando el esquema híbrido GPT/MBR? Dado que admite explícitamente solo las versiones de 64 bits de Windows 7 y 8 , es posible que hayan descartado esta fealdad. Esa sería una buena explicación de la falta de soporte para Windows XP y Vista, así como para todas las versiones de 32 bits. No tengo mucha confianza aquí, pero tal vez todos los tutoriales en línea sean viejos. ¿Alguien realmente lo ha probado?

  2. Si no, no quiero que sus sucias patas ensucien mi disco. La alternativa obvia es simplemente agregar una partición de Windows manualmente en la Utilidad de Discos, instalar Windows y luego instalar los controladores proporcionados por Boot Camp. Si hago esto, ¿qué pierdo? ¿Qué características/beneficios me proporciona el Asistente Boot Camp y su proceso de configuración asociado?

Consulte este enlace: thetecherra.com/2012/12/11/… . Tenga en cuenta que los MAC usan EFI 1.1, no UEFI.

Respuestas (4)

Instalé Windows 8.1 Pro a través de Boot Camp en mi MacBook Pro Retina de 15 pulgadas de mediados de 2015, con OS X Yosemite 10.10.4 y Boot Camp Assistant versión 5.1.4. Puedo demostrar que esta versión de Boot Camp ya no crea un esquema de partición híbrido GPT/MBR para instalar Windows 8 x64 en Mac con Intel, y Windows se inicia directamente en modo EFI. Esto es lo que he probado:

  1. Ejecutando Ubuntu en su unidad flash de instalación, corrí sudo disk -l /dev/sdapara verificar mi SSD Mac local; resultados: MBR: protective, BSD: not present, APM: not present, GPT: present Found valid GPT with protective MBR; using GPTpor lo tanto, Windows no arranca ni se ejecuta en un disco con esquema híbrido GPT/MBR.
  2. En Windows, C:\Windows\panther\setupact.logtiene una entrada: Callback_BootEnvironmentDetect: Detected boot environment: EFI ¿Cómo saber si el instalador de Windows 7 arranca en EFI o BIOS?

Por lo tanto, en teoría, Boot Camp no es necesario para instalar Windows 7/8 x64, que admite el arranque desde discos GPT en sistemas basados ​​en UEFI (es decir, EFI 2.x). Pero aún así es mejor usar Boot Camp para crear la unidad flash de instalación de Windows y descargar controladores para Windows. La guía : Cómo instalar Windows 8.1 en Mac sin Boot Camp Para resumir:

  1. Particione su disco como desee Disk Utilityen OS X; simplemente formatee su sistema operativo Windows deseado y las particiones de datos como FAT32.
  2. Dado que los Retina MacBook Pro no vienen con un SuperDrive, debe crear una unidad flash de instalación de Windows a partir del archivo ISO. Haz esto en el Asistente de Boot Camp. Intenté ejecutar ddel comando en la Terminal de Mac para copiar la ISO, pero la unidad flash creada no se puede iniciar en las Mac UEFI: el administrador de arranque de Apple simplemente no reconoce la unidad flash.
  3. Conecte la unidad flash, reinicie la computadora y manténgala presionada optionpara abrir el administrador de arranque de Apple. Verá una unidad amarilla llamada "EFI Boot", que es la instalación de Windows. Continúe con la instalación normalmente y formatee su partición del sistema operativo Windows como NTFS cuando se le solicite.
  4. Cada vez que la computadora se reinicia, debe mantener presionada la optiontecla y seleccionar la unidad "Windows" en su SSD local para continuar con la instalación. Finalmente ingrese al sistema y los controladores de Boot Camp se instalarán automáticamente.

Debe mantener una copia de seguridad de Time Machine antes de estas operaciones. Incluso si las cosas realmente se estropean, puede simplemente crear una unidad flash de instalación de OS X Yosemite, volver a formatear la SSD en una partición y reinstalar OS X. Cómo hacer una unidad de instalación de arranque OS X 10.10 Yosemite La versión más reciente de Recuperación La partición HD volverá automáticamente. Esto funcionó con éxito cuando operé incorrectamente el disco en Ubuntu.

¡Espero que esto funcione!

  1. Probé Boot Camp solo con x64, así que no puedo decirlo.
  2. Usualmente instalo Windows usando este procedimiento. Beneficios: también puede instalar el sistema operativo x86. Desventajas: nada. Solo tiene que instalar manualmente los controladores proporcionados por Boot Camp para obtener un mejor soporte, pero puede omitir este paso, ya que los sistemas operativos como Windows 7/8.x pueden descargar automáticamente los controladores correctos con Windows Update.

Probado en MBP 13 a mediados de 2010 con OS X 10.9.1

Intente crear un MBR híbrido con gdisk.

GPT es un esquema de partición muy flexible con muchas ventajas sobre el antiguo sistema MBR. Sin embargo, GPT tiene un problema evidente: la compatibilidad. Algunos sistemas operativos, en particular los más antiguos, tienen compatibilidad con GPT limitada o nula. Cuando se usa un sistema operativo de este tipo, a veces puede ser útil una solución fea, escamosa y francamente peligrosa: los MBR híbridos. Con un MBR híbrido, puede satisfacer la necesidad de su sistema operativo heredado de hasta tres particiones definidas a través de un MBR, mientras mantiene particiones adicionales para sistemas operativos más sofisticados en estructuras de datos GPT.

Si bien este enlace puede responder la pregunta, es mejor incluir las partes esenciales de la respuesta aquí y proporcionar el enlace como referencia. Las respuestas de solo enlace pueden dejar de ser válidas si la página enlazada cambia.
@jherran Lo sé, pero es imposible seguir las instrucciones sin descargar la herramienta de todos modos, por lo tanto, si el sitio se cae, todo lo que copié aquí sería inútil.
Una respuesta de una línea que contiene un enlace no es necesariamente una respuesta de solo enlace. El criterio es: si tiene sentido sin el enlace, no es una respuesta de solo enlace. En algún momento, cuando pueda molestarme, podría encontrar la página de ayuda o la meta discusión que explica esto. Pero hay una mejor respuesta ahora de todos modos, por lo que realmente no importa.

No puedo ayudarlo con la primera parte de su pregunta, pero la segunda coincide con la forma en que hago mis instalaciones de Windows (o Linux). Las únicas características del asistente de Bootcamp que realmente pierde es el software de soporte de Windows de Apple, pero puede pasar por el asistente de configuración de Bootcamp para descargar ese software y luego cancelar la configuración. Una vez que tenga ese software, puede instalar Windows de una manera diferente y aún así poder usar todos los controladores de Apple.